Keurig Dr Pepper (KDP) is a leading North American beverage company formed in 2018 through the merger of Keurig Green Mountain and Dr Pepper Snapple Group. Here’s a quick look:

  • Beverage Behemoth: KDP boasts a massive portfolio of hot and cold beverages, including coffee, carbonated soft drinks, ready-to-drink tea, water, juices, and juice drinks.
  • Single-Serve Focus (Keurig): Their Keurig brewing systems revolutionized single-serve coffee, and they continue to develop innovative brewing technologies.
  • Brand Powerhouse (Dr Pepper Snapple Group): KDP owns iconic brands like Dr Pepper, Snapple, A&W Root Beer, Mott’s, and Sunkist.

What are the selection and Interview process of Keurig Dr Pepper?

The selection process at Keurig Dr Pepper can vary depending on the specific role (marketing manager, sales representative, research and development scientist, production associate) and location. Here’s a roadmap for what you might encounter:

1. Application: Submit your resume and cover letter through Keurig Dr Pepper’s careers website.

2. Screening and Review: Recruiters will assess applications to identify candidates with the qualifications and experience outlined in the job description. They’ll focus on skills relevant to the beverage industry and the specific role (e.g., marketing experience for marketing roles, scientific background for R&D roles, sales experience for sales roles).

3. Interview Stages (may vary):

  • Phone Interview (for some roles): An initial conversation with an HR representative or hiring manager to discuss your background, motivations, and interest in the beverage industry, particularly KDP’s diverse brand portfolio and innovative approach.
  • In-Person Interview(s): These interviews may involve one or more rounds with hiring managers from the relevant department (e.g., marketing, sales, research and development, production) and potentially senior leadership depending on the role and location. Here’s what you might encounter based on the role:
    • Marketing Manager Roles: Be prepared for discussions about your marketing experience, understanding of consumer trends in the beverage industry, and ability to develop and execute marketing campaigns for specific KDP brands. You might encounter case studies or presentations about past marketing projects.
    • Sales Representative Roles: Expect discussions about your sales experience, understanding of the beverage industry and KDP’s distribution channels, and ability to build relationships with clients. Role-playing exercises might be used to assess your sales skills and ability to present KDP products to potential customers.
    • Research and Development Scientist Roles: These roles will likely involve discussions about your scientific background, experience in relevant fields (e.g., food science, beverage development), and problem-solving abilities. You might encounter technical questions or case studies related to KDP’s product development processes.
    • Production Associate Roles: Be prepared for discussions about your experience in a manufacturing environment, ability to follow instructions and adhere to safety protocols, and willingness to work in a fast-paced environment.

4. Additional Assessments (for some roles): Some positions may involve written or computer-based assessments to evaluate skills relevant to the role (e.g., marketing aptitude assessments for marketing roles, basic scientific knowledge assessments for R&D roles), or aptitude assessments for production roles.

5. Offer and Background Check: Successful candidates will receive a job offer contingent on a background check.

Top questions Asked for freshers in Keurig Dr Pepper

While Keurig Dr Pepper doesn’t publish a definitive list of top interview questions for freshers, here’s a breakdown of what you might encounter, along with tips for finding more specific information and how to apply:

General Interview Questions for Freshers:

  • Tell me about yourself and your career goals. (Tailor your answer to show interest in the beverage industry and Keurig Dr Pepper’s diverse product portfolio)
  • Why are you interested in Keurig Dr Pepper specifically? (Research their brand recognition, focus on innovation, and commitment to sustainability)
  • What are your strengths and weaknesses? (Be honest but focus on framing weaknesses as areas for development)
  • Describe a time you demonstrated excellent customer service or teamwork. (Highlight relevant skills)
  • Do you have any questions for us? (Prepare insightful questions to show your interest and initiative)

Possible Role-Specific Questions (Depending on the Position):

  • Sales Associate: Be prepared for questions about your ability to learn about a wide variety of beverage products for different customer needs, along with strong communication and interpersonal skills.
  • Marketing/Communications: These roles might involve questions about your creativity, communication skills, and understanding of social media marketing (if applicable).
  • Supply Chain/Warehouse: These roles might involve questions about your ability to follow instructions meticulously, attention to detail, and willingness to work in a fast-paced environment. You might also be asked about your physical stamina for lifting and carrying merchandise.
  • Customer Service Representative (CSR): These roles might involve questions about your ability to handle customer inquiries patiently and efficiently. You might also be asked about your problem-solving skills and experience with technology (if applicable).
